Your SlideShare is downloading. ×
Base de datos yeraldine gustavo
Upcoming SlideShare
Loading in...5
×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×
Saving this for later? Get the SlideShare app to save on your phone or tablet. Read anywhere, anytime – even offline.
Text the download link to your phone
Standard text messaging rates apply

Base de datos yeraldine gustavo

313
views

Published on

Modelos De Base De Datos

Modelos De Base De Datos

Published in: Education, Technology

0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total Views
313
On Slideshare
0
From Embeds
0
Number of Embeds
0
Actions
Shares
0
Downloads
4
Comments
0
Likes
0
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ide

Transcript

  • 1. MODELO DE BASE DE DATOS
  • 2. Modelo de datos
    Es un lenguaje utilizado para la descripción de una base de datos; por lo general, un modelo de datos permite describir las estructuras de datos de la base, las restricciones de integridad y las operaciones de manipulación de los datos.
  • 3. Sub lenguajes de un Modelo de Datos
    Un modelo de datos es un lenguaje que, típicamente, tiene dos sub lenguajes:
    • Un Lenguaje de Definición de Datos o DDL (Data definition Language)
    • 4. Un Lenguaje de Manipulación de Datos o DML (Data Manipulation Language)
    A la parte del DML orientada a la recuperación de datos, usualmente se le llama Lenguaje de Consulta o QL (Query Language).
  • 5. Clasificación de los Modelos de Datos
    1.Una opción bastante usada a la hora de clasificar los modelos de datos es hacerlo de acuerdo al nivel de abstracción que presentan:
    • Modelos de Datos Conceptuales
    Son los orientados a la descripción de estructuras de datos y restricciones de integridad.
    • Modelos de Datos Lógicos
    Son orientados a las operaciones más que a la descripción de una realidad.
    Modelos de Datos Físicos
    Son estructuras de datos a bajo nivel implementadas dentro del propio manejador.
  • 6. Clasificación de los Modelos de Datos
    2.Los modelos de datos pueden clasificarse en:
    • Modelos de datos de alto nivel o conceptuales: disponen de conceptos cercanos a la forma en que los usuarios finales perciben una base de datos.
    • 7. Modelos de datos de bajo nivel o físicos: disponen de conceptos que describen detalles sobre el almacenamiento de los datos en la computadora.
    • 8. Modelos de datos de representación (o de implementación): disponen de conceptos que pueden entender los usuarios finales, pero que no están alejados de la forma en que se almacenan los datos en la computadora.
  • Clasificación de los Modelos de Datos
    3.Los modelos de datos sirven para clasificar los distintos tipos de SGBD.Existen diferentes modelos de datos para bases de datos como ser:
    • Modelo relacional
    • 9. Modelo orientado a objetos
    • 10. Modelo relacional-objeto
    • 11. Modelo jerárquico
    • 12. Modelo de red
  • El modelo entidad-relación
    El modelo entidad-relación está formado por un conjunto de conceptos que permiten describir la realidad mediante un conjunto de representaciones gráficas y lingüísticas.
    Figura 1: Conceptos del modelo entidad-relación extendido.
  • 13. El modelo entidad-relación
    • Entidad
    Cualquier tipo de objeto o concepto sobre el que se recoge información: cosa, persona, concepto abstracto o suceso.
    Hay dos tipos de entidades: fuertes y débiles. Una entidad débil es una entidad cuya existencia depende de la existencia de otra entidad. Una entidad fuerte es una entidad que no es débil.
    • Relación (interrelación)
    Es una correspondencia o asociación entre dos o más entidades. Cada relación tiene un nombre que describe su función.
    Las entidades que están involucradas en una determinada relación se denominan entidades participantes. El número de participantes en una relación es lo que se denomina grado de la relación.
  • 14. El modelo entidad-relación
    • Atributo
    Es una característica de interés o un hecho sobre una entidad o sobre una relación. Los atributos representan las propiedades básicas de las entidades y de las relaciones. Toda la información extensiva es portada por los atributos. Cada atributo tiene un conjunto de valores asociados denominado dominio.
    • Identificador
    Un identificador de una entidad es un atributo o conjunto de atributos que determina de modo único cada ocurrencia de esa entidad. Un identificador de una entidad debe cumplir dos condiciones:
    *No pueden existir dos ocurrencias de la entidad con el mismo valor del identificador.
    *Si se omite cualquier atributo del identificador, la condición anterior deja de cumplirse.
  • 15. El modelo entidad-relación
    • Jerarquía de generalización
    Cada jerarquía es total o parcial, y exclusiva o superpuesta. Una jerarquía es total si cada ocurrencia de la entidad genérica corresponde al menos con una ocurrencia de alguna sub entidad. Es parcial si existe alguna ocurrencia de la entidad genérica que no corresponde con ninguna ocurrencia de ninguna sub entidad. Una jerarquía es exclusiva si cada ocurrencia de la entidad genérica corresponde, como mucho, con una ocurrencia de una sola de las sub entidades. Es superpuesta si existe alguna ocurrencia de la entidad genérica que corresponde a ocurrencias de dos o más sub entidades diferentes.
    Un subconjunto es un caso particular de generalización con una sola entidad como sub entidad. Un subconjunto siempre es una jerarquía parcial y exclusiva.
  • 16. El modelo conceptual
    Se trata de obtener el esquema conceptual de la base de datos a partir de la lista descriptiva de objetos y asociaciones identificadas en la organización durante el análisis.
     
    El Modelador debe asegurar la representación formal de los fenómenos;
    es decir, realizar su Modelización. Esta Modelización debe conservar la semántica de lo real expresado en la lista y descripción de los objetos y asociaciones y traducirla en forma no redundante.
    Se recomienda realizar esta Modelización en varias etapas. Luego de cada etapa se realiza una "depuración" de la etapa precedente. Todas las etapas se apoyan sobre el mismo modelo: el modelo relacional introducido en el universo de la estructuración de datos por E. F. Codd.
  • 17. Video Didáctico Base De Datos
    Presentado Por:
    Gustavo Adolfo Angarita Padilla
    Yeraldine Marcela Botello Martínez